def check_tribe_node(cluster):
    conn = httplib.HTTPConnection(cluster)
    now = datetime.datetime.utcnow()
    output = []
    for i in range(1,7):
        dt = datetime.datetime(year=now.year, month=now.month, day=now.day) - datetime.timedelta(days=i)
        dt_str = dt.strftime("%Y-%m-%d")
        index = "adevents-" + dt_str
        try:
            conn.request("GET", "/%s/_count" % (index))
            resp = conn.getresponse()
            data = json.loads(resp.read())
            if resp.status == 200:
                if data['count'] < 1000000:
                    msg = "ES Doc Count for index= `%s` is `%d`, less then expected count." % (index, data['count'])
                    output.append(msg)
            else:
                msg = "Failed in getting ES Doc Count for index= `%s`. Reason: `%s`" % (index, data['error']['reason'])
                output.append(msg)
        except Exception, e:
            print " `check_tribe_node:` host= `%s`, Unable to connect tribe node. got exception: `%s`" % (myname, e)
            sys.exit(CHECK_FAILING) 
    conn.close()
    if len(output) > 0:
        print " `check_tribe_node:` Error on host= `%s` %s" % (myname, output)
        sys.exit(CHECK_WARNING)


def check_nodes(cluster, name):
    conn = httplib.HTTPConnection(cluster)
    conn.request("GET", "/_cat/nodes?h=n")
    resp = conn.getresponse()
    data = resp.read()
    output = ""
    active = re.split("\s+",data)
    for i in range(len(nodes[name])):
        if nodes[name][i] not in active:
            output = output + nodes[name][i] + ","
    if output != "":
        output = "`" + output + "` node/s for " + name + " cluster are down or not reachable.\n"
    return output
